There are a ton of tattoo design websites that you can browse through. Also don't discount the value of meeting with a tattoo artist and working with her or him to create a design. The place I went to for my tattoo (my first, but not my last!) offered a free design session with the artist prior to getting the tattoo. I had already designed my own, so I didn't take advantage of it, but for my next one I will. A good artist can help you refine a design as well as suggest locations for the tattoo that would work with the design you finally settle on.
